Abstract (EN)

In this study, the interaction between job satisfaction and organizational commitment was investigated. The research was performed by using the survey method. Meyer and Allen's three dimensional organizational commitment scale was used to determine the level of personnel's organizational commitment. Dawis and friends's job satisfaction scale was used to evaluate the job satisfaction. The application includes all of the civil servent working (73 person) in the Bilecik Special Provincial Adminstration. First part examine the concept of satisfaction, the importance of satisfaction and to be asociated concepts, factors affecting to job satisfaction, aplications to ensure the job satisfaction, the methods used in the measurement of job satisfaction, theories of job satisfaction and results of the job satisfaction. Second part of the research examine the concept of organizational commitment, the importance of organizational commitment and to be asociated concepts, factors affecting to organizational commitment, the classification of organizational commitment and results of the organizitional commitment. Third part of examine the application study and results obtained.
